About

Every vine in the Monopole Vineyard descends from a single ancient Shiraz vine planted in 1853 in the middle of Hewitson's Old Garden Vineyard at Rowland Flat — buds grafted over many years into a vineyard of its own in the Dorrien district, resurrecting a pre-phylloxera clone. The 2022 was fermented 45% whole bunches, three weeks on skins with pump-overs, then matured 18 months in new and old French oak. Deep inky red, with dark red rose florals entwined in crimson-to-black fruit, mulberry, raspberry and plum compote, high-cacao chocolate and seamlessly integrated tannins. Winepilot rated it 97 points.

Producer note

Dean Hewitson founded the winery in 1997 after leasing the historic 1853 Old Garden block. Petaluma-trained under Brian Croser with a Masters of Enology from UC Davis and vintages in Beaujolais, Bordeaux, Champagne and Oregon, the family now works from a restored 160-year-old homestead at Seppeltsfield.
